Practice Focus and Experience
Ms. Thompson practices in the area of civil litigation, including medical malpractice, personal injury and employment law. She focuses her practice on representing hospitals, physicians, employers and other insureds in complex litigation.
Additionally, she has represented healthcare providers, including physicians, dentists, and nurses before regulatory agencies on matters concerning discipline and licensure. Ms. Thompson has also represented healthcare providers in responding to HIPAA violations before the Office of Civil Rights. In addition, she has presented several seminars and in-house training on various HIPAA issues.
